Description O-linked N-acetylglucosamine (O-GlcNAc) transferase (OGT) catalyzes the addition of asingle N-acetylglucosamine in O-glycosidic linkage to serine or threonine residues. Sinceboth phosphorylation and glycosylation compete for similar serine or threonine residues,the two processes may compete for sites, or they may alter the substrate specificity ofnearby sites by steric or electrostatic effects. The protein contains nine tetratricopeptiderepeats and a putative bipartite nuclear localization signal.
